Position Title: Geography Teacher

 

Job Summary: SOS Hermann Gmeiner International School is seeking a passionate and dedicated Geography Teacher to join our dynamic staff. The ideal candidate will have a strong background in Geography and Education, with the ability to engage and inspire students in the study of geographical concepts, maps, and global issues. The Geography Teacher will be responsible for planning and delivering lessons, assessing student progress, and fostering a positive learning environment that encourages inquiry and critical thinking.

Key Responsibilities:

  • Develop and implement engaging lesson plans that cover a range of geographical topics and skills.
  • Utilize a variety of teaching methods to accommodate different learning styles and abilities.
  • Assess student learning through quizzes, exams, projects, and other forms of assessment.
  • Foster a classroom environment that promotes respect, curiosity, and collaboration among students.
  • Provide timely feedback to students and parents on academic progress and areas for improvement.
  • Participate in departmental meetings, professional development opportunities, and school events as required.

Qualifications:

  • Bachelor’s degree in Geography.
  • Teaching certification in Geography or a relevant subject area.
  • Proven experience teaching Geography at the middle and high school level.
  • Strong knowledge of geographical concepts, theories, and current events.
  • Excellent communication skills and the ability to effectively interact with students, parents, and colleagues.
  • Dedication to ongoing professional development and a commitment to student success.
